# HG changeset patch # User Siddharth Agarwal # Date 2015-10-11 22:04:00 # Node ID abb5ec3eb6ce66ed8eb1a44d4af6653e7649f822 # Parent a38924f7680c6b7d95e14ade999c35748c9dcafd filemerge: clean up some dead code We now exit early if we do a premerge, so extra checks are no longer necessary. diff --git a/mercurial/filemerge.py b/mercurial/filemerge.py --- a/mercurial/filemerge.py +++ b/mercurial/filemerge.py @@ -522,12 +522,8 @@ def _filemerge(premerge, repo, mynode, o # complete if premerge successful (r is 0) return not r, r - if not r: # premerge successfully merged the file - needcheck = False - else: - needcheck, r = func(repo, mynode, orig, fcd, fco, fca, toolconf, - files, labels=labels) - + needcheck, r = func(repo, mynode, orig, fcd, fco, fca, toolconf, files, + labels=labels) if needcheck: r = _check(r, ui, tool, fcd, files)